About R. R. J. Chaffee
R. R. J. Chaffee is a scholar working on Physiology, Animal Science and Zoology and Clinical Biochemistry, having authored 48 papers that have together received 950 indexed citations. Recurring topics across this work include Adipose Tissue and Metabolism (22 papers), Bat Biology and Ecology Studies (10 papers) and Physiological and biochemical adaptations (10 papers). The work is most often cited by research in Physiology (444 citations), Animal Science and Zoology (145 citations) and Behavioral Neuroscience (41 citations). R. R. J. Chaffee has collaborated with scholars based in United States. Frequent co-authors include Philip C. Laris, Y Cassuto, Peter Lomax, Robert E. Smith, Daniel Mazia, J. R. Allen, J. E. Phillips, Wilbur W. Mayhew, Wesley Chesarek and R.M. Iverson. Their work appears in journals such as Nature, Proceedings of the National Academy of Sciences and Genetics.
